Title: Merges misalignment
Post by: Wilco062 on August 30, 2012, 06:09:10 pm
Hey guys !

I merged the CLS Airbus A330-300 model into the Wilco Airbus A330-300 (for the panel and systems).

But now, when I start GSX, it looks like GSX still uses Wilco's data because it doesn't fit at all on the CLS doors...

I changed the [exits] from CLS to Wilco... didn't work... I moved the intelliscene from CLS to Wilco... didn't work... I checked for the GSX.cfg, there is not even one...

Can anyone help me ?
Title: Re: Merges misalignment
Post by: virtuali on August 30, 2012, 06:12:16 pm
It's fairly normal the airplane wouldn't be recognized if you merged it, but if you create a configuration yourself with the Graphical editor with the correct doors positions and assignments, it will surely work, just like any other non-recognize airplane.

The GSX.CFG (assuming you create one and Save it) will be created in the %APPDATA%\Virtuali\Airplanes folder.

But the CLS aircraft is natively recognized ... Is there any way I could use these config data ?
Title: Re: Merges misalignment
Post by: virtuali on August 30, 2012, 06:54:14 pm
But the CLS aircraft is natively recognized ...

Not if you merged it.

Quote
Is there any way I could use these config data ?

It shouldn't take more than a few minutes to create a config file from scratch for any airplane, using the new editor.

However, if you really find it so difficult to use (it shouldn't), you can try to revert to a pre-merged configuration (the stock CLS), open the editor on that one, and SAVE a GSX.CFG for it, without doing anything. Then, go to the %APPDATA%\Virtuali\Airplanes folder, look for the GSX.CFG that has just been created, and there you have the data you will need to copy&paste from this GSX.CFG to a new one you'll create with the merged config.
